Nuclear’s worst accidents show that the technology has always been inherently safe thanks to the high energy density of its fuel.
Nuclear’s worst accidents show that the technology has always been safe for the same, inherent reason that it has always had such a small impact on the natural environment: the high energy density of its fuel.
About 2,000 people died from the evacuation, while others who were displaced suffered from loneliness, depression, suicide, bullying at school, and anxiety.Philip Thomas, a professor of risk management at the University of Bristol and leader of a recent research project on nuclear accidents. “We would have recommended that nobody be evacuated.”
At first the government scientist responded by simply repeating the official line — they were remediating the top soil to remove the radiation from the accident. The truth of the matter had been acknowledged, and the tension that had hung between us had finally broken. “The man’s face was sad when he explained the situation, but he was also calmer. The mania behind his insistence that the “contaminated” topsoil had required “cleaning” had evaporated.
